Course Description

Overview

This course will teach you how to configure and administer all the components of a Splunk Indexer Cluster. After completing this course you will be able to setup and manage a complete Splunk Indexer Cluster.

Configuring and maintaining a Splunk Indexer Cluster is not an easy task and requires a good understanding of the different components participating in a cluster. In this course, Splunk 8: Configuring and Administering Splunk Indexer Clusters, you’ll learn how to configure and administer all the components of a Splunk Indexer Cluster. First, you’ll explore the purpose, important concepts, and architecture of both single-site and multi-site indexer clusters. Next, you’ll discover how to setup all the core components of an Indexer Cluster as well as the components that interact with the cluster: Universal Forwarders and Search Heads. Finally, you’ll learn how to monitor and administer an Indexer Cluster using the Splunk Web Interface and Command Line Interface. When you’re finished with this course, you’ll have all the skills and knowledge needed to successfully configure and administer Splunk Indexer Clusters.
